Routing Statuses

Routing statuses are identified by the status names below:

Status What it means
Canceled The document is denoted as void and should be disregarded. This status is applied to a document when an initiator creates a document and cancels it before submitting it for approval.
Disapproved The document has been disapproved by an approver.
Enroute The document has pending approval requests.
Exception The document has been routed to an exception queue because workflow has encountered an error when trying to process its routing.
Final The document has been routed and has no pending approval or acknowledgement requests. Documents in Finalstatus are considered approved in that documents in this status affect the General Ledger or update Chart of Accounts values.
Initialized The document has been created but has not yet been saved or submitted.
Processed The document has no pending approval requests but still has one or more pending acknowledgement requests. Processed documents are considered approved, so they impact the General Ledger or update Chart of Accounts values.
Recalled The document has been recalled by the initiator and canceled.
Saved The document has been started but not completed or routed yet. The save action allows the initiator of a document to save his or her work and close the document. The document may be retrieved from the initiator's action list for completion and routing at a later time.
